Buckwheat savory crêpe from Brittany, often filled with ham, egg, and cheese. A regional staple tied to Breton cider culture.
Thin sweet crêpe made from wheat flour, butter, eggs, and milk. A classic Breton treat served with sugar, caramel, or jam.
Rich butter cake from Brittany with flaky layers and a caramelized crust. It is one of the region’s most iconic pastries.

Moderate for France: hotels and seafood dining are mid-priced, local transit is affordable, and budget eats are available but not as cheap as smaller inland towns.
Service is usually included. Round up or leave 5-10% for great restaurant service; small change for cafes. Taxi tips are optional, usually rounding up.
